Distressed Irmof 6 is a regular weight, normal width, low contrast, upright, normal x-height, monospaced font.

A monoline, typewriter-like design with squarish counters and a steady monospace rhythm, overlaid with deliberately irregular contours. Strokes are thickened and softened by blotchy, uneven edges, with occasional pinched corners and slightly wavy horizontals/verticals that mimic ink spread or rough printing. Terminals tend toward blunt, rounded ends, and the overall construction stays fairly geometric even as the outlines break up, creating a consistent distressed texture across letters and numerals.

Well-suited for posters, headlines, and short blocks of copy where a distressed, tactile tone is desirable. It also fits packaging, zines, and album/film graphics that benefit from an aged print or photocopied aesthetic, and can add character to UI or captions when used sparingly.

The font reads as gritty and analog, with a handmade, imperfect voice that feels pulled from a worn page or a heavily used stamp. Its consistent spacing keeps it disciplined, while the roughened outlines add personality and a slightly mischievous, lo-fi energy.

The design appears intended to combine the reliable cadence of monospaced, typewritten forms with a deliberately degraded surface, suggesting wear, ink bleed, or imperfect reproduction. It prioritizes atmosphere and texture while keeping letterforms structurally simple for readability.

Texture is distributed across both exterior contours and interior counters, producing a mottled silhouette that remains legible at text sizes but becomes more characterful as size increases. The uniform advance width reinforces a typed cadence, while the distressing prevents it from feeling mechanical.
